我们提供一站式网上办事大厅招投标所需全套资料,包括师生办事大厅介绍PPT、一网通办平台产品解决方案、
师生服务大厅产品技术参数,以及对应的标书参考文件,详请联系客服。
在当前数字化转型加速的背景下,高校信息化建设已成为提升教育管理效率的重要手段。其中,“一网通办师生服务大厅”作为集约化、智能化的服务平台,正在成为各大高校推进“互联网+教育”战略的核心工具。而“排名”功能作为该平台的重要组成部分,不仅能够帮助师生快速获取信息,还能为学校管理层提供数据支持,从而优化资源配置和决策机制。
然而,在实际应用中,如何高效地实现排名功能,并确保其准确性和实时性,是高校信息化建设面临的一大挑战。尤其是在资源有限的情况下,如何利用免费的技术手段来构建一个稳定、高效的排名系统,成为值得深入研究的问题。
一、“一网通办师生服务大厅”概述
“一网通办师生服务大厅”是一种基于互联网的综合服务平台,旨在通过整合各类教育资源和服务流程,为师生提供一站式的服务体验。它涵盖了教务管理、学生事务、财务报销、科研服务等多个领域,极大地简化了传统线下流程,提高了工作效率。
该平台通常采用微服务架构,将不同的功能模块独立部署,便于维护和扩展。同时,通过统一的身份认证和权限管理系统,确保数据的安全性和可控性。此外,为了提升用户体验,平台还引入了智能推荐、数据分析等先进技术。
二、排名功能的重要性
排名功能在“一网通办师生服务大厅”中扮演着重要角色。它可以用于展示学生的学习成绩、教师的教学质量、课程的受欢迎程度等关键指标,为师生提供直观的数据参考。
例如,在选课系统中,排名可以用来显示各门课程的报名人数或满意度评分,帮助学生做出更合理的选课决策;在教学评估中,排名可以反映教师的教学效果,为学校的绩效考核提供依据。
因此,排名功能不仅是信息展示的一部分,更是数据驱动决策的关键环节。一个高效、精准的排名系统,能够显著提升平台的实用性和用户满意度。
三、基于免费技术构建排名系统
在构建排名系统时,选择合适的开发技术和框架至关重要。考虑到高校在信息化建设中的预算限制,采用开源和免费技术方案是一个明智的选择。
首先,后端开发可以使用Java、Python等主流语言,结合Spring Boot、Django等开源框架,构建高性能的API接口。这些框架提供了丰富的库和工具,能够快速搭建起数据处理和业务逻辑层。
其次,数据库方面,可以选用MySQL、PostgreSQL等免费且成熟的开源数据库系统。它们具备良好的性能和稳定性,能够满足大部分高校的日常数据存储需求。
在数据处理方面,可以借助Apache Spark、Hadoop等大数据处理工具,对海量数据进行分布式计算,提高排名算法的执行效率。同时,使用Elasticsearch等搜索引擎,可以实现快速的数据检索和排序。
前端部分则可以采用React、Vue.js等现代JavaScript框架,打造响应式界面,提升用户的交互体验。这些框架都具有丰富的社区支持和文档资源,降低了开发难度。
四、排名系统的实现流程
一个完整的排名系统通常包括以下几个核心步骤:数据采集、数据清洗、数据处理、排名计算和结果展示。
1. 数据采集:从各个业务系统中提取相关数据,如学生成绩、教师评价、课程信息等。这些数据可以通过API接口或数据库连接方式进行获取。
2. 数据清洗:对原始数据进行去重、格式标准化、缺失值处理等操作,确保数据的准确性和一致性。
3. 数据处理:根据排名规则,对数据进行加权计算、归一化处理等,生成排名所需的特征向量。
4. 排名计算:使用算法(如排序算法、机器学习模型)对数据进行排序,生成最终的排名结果。
5. 结果展示:将排名结果以图表、表格等形式展示给用户,方便查看和分析。
五、优化排名系统的性能与准确性
为了确保排名系统的高效运行和准确输出,需要在多个方面进行优化。
首先,可以通过缓存机制减少重复计算。例如,使用Redis等内存数据库缓存热门排名结果,避免频繁调用数据库。
其次,可以引入异步处理机制,将排名任务放入队列中,由后台定时任务逐步处理,避免影响主业务系统的性能。
此外,还可以通过监控和日志分析,及时发现系统瓶颈并进行调整。例如,使用Prometheus、Grafana等工具进行性能监控,确保系统稳定运行。
最后,定期更新排名算法,根据实际情况调整权重参数,确保排名结果的公平性和合理性。
六、免费技术的实际应用案例
目前,已有不少高校成功利用免费技术构建了高效的排名系统。例如,某大学在“一网通办师生服务大厅”中引入了基于Python和Django的排名模块,通过SQLAlchemy进行数据操作,结合Elasticsearch实现快速搜索和排序。
该系统上线后,排名计算时间从原来的几分钟缩短到几秒钟,大大提升了用户体验。同时,由于采用了开源技术,该校在系统维护和升级方面节省了大量成本。
另一个案例是某高校在选课系统中引入了基于Apache Spark的排名引擎,通过分布式计算实现了大规模数据的实时排序。该系统不仅提高了计算效率,还增强了系统的可扩展性,为未来更多的数据处理需求打下了基础。
七、面临的挑战与解决方案
尽管免费技术为排名系统的构建提供了诸多便利,但在实际应用中仍然面临一些挑战。
首先,数据安全问题不容忽视。虽然开源技术本身安全性较高,但若配置不当,仍可能造成数据泄露或被攻击的风险。因此,需要加强身份验证、访问控制和加密传输等安全措施。

其次,系统复杂度增加。随着功能模块的增多,系统架构变得越来越复杂,维护和调试的难度也随之上升。为此,建议采用模块化设计,合理划分职责边界,提高系统的可维护性。
此外,还需要考虑系统的可扩展性。随着用户数量的增长和数据量的增加,系统必须具备良好的横向扩展能力,以应对未来的业务需求。
八、未来展望
随着人工智能和大数据技术的不断发展,排名系统也将迎来新的机遇和挑战。
未来,排名系统可能会更多地依赖于机器学习算法,通过对历史数据的分析,预测未来的排名趋势。这将使排名更加科学、合理,并为用户提供更有价值的参考。
同时,随着5G和边缘计算的普及,排名系统的响应速度将进一步提升,用户体验也将得到进一步优化。
总的来说,“一网通办师生服务大厅”中的排名系统不仅是高校信息化建设的重要组成部分,也是推动教育数字化转型的关键力量。通过合理利用免费技术,高校可以在有限的预算下实现高效的信息化管理,为师生提供更加便捷、智能的服务。